To the OR Tomorrow

We met with the cardio-thoracic surgeon today who confirmed that James lung is herniating into his ribs.  Apparently when they went in to do the original biopsy the mass was pushing through the ribs.  They were able to get enough of a tissue sample to biopsy without being very invasive and then closed him up.  The tumor started shrinking and his lung started filling in the space. Now every time he inhales, his lung moves into his ribs and it is very painful.  The surgeon said he has never seen this problem and felt bad that he didn't do something to prevent it.  He put James on the operating schedule for tomorrow.  As a fellow tenor saxophone player, the surgeon committed to getting James' "pipes" working again.  Just what we are hoping for.  Here we go again....I think we are ready to join the 99% of the population where weird stuff isn't the norm. We are hopeful for a fast recovery and for a little less drama.
